Reminds me of that series against Miami's Big 3 10 years or so ago where the Celtics were winning the series and looks favourites to go through but then Chris Bosh returns and changes the whole tide of the series. Bosh did not dominate by any means but he was enough of a threat to change the series. Miami had no reliable big man shooting or scoring without him. They were a two-man team with Wade and LeBron. Boston was able to load up on them and did not need to be worried about others. Bosh came back and gave them a floor spacing big man. He pulled KG out of the paint as the defensive anchor. That was enough to swing the series in the other direction. I wonder if Ben Simmons can do similarly for Brooklyn ...
